Transaction 3732d67623ed3cd69a48d4c6cca91058d75f679178d294c63cb9fb8c1177a4ea

1 Input
2 Outputs
  • 3732d67623ed3cd69a48d4c6cca91058d75f679178d294c63cb9fb8c1177a4ea:0
  • value  20376891
    address  352FarvimrXJe2kbbsJHETNJUmrma9bn3B
  • 3732d67623ed3cd69a48d4c6cca91058d75f679178d294c63cb9fb8c1177a4ea:1
  • value  457660
    address  3L82zAyAhWfvRN8CSHJeGcZddciMYs3SG2